🎧 FRIENDSHIP (Part 2): The Hidden Truth About What It Really Takes

Episode Title: “The Truth About Friendship – Part 2” – The Wrong Words Podcast

We thought Part 1 unpacked a lot… but Part 2 of our deep dive into "friendship"? This one cuts even deeper.

In this follow-up episode, Oliver Marcelle and Luvon Dungee revisit the word friendship—not just from a cultural or social standpoint, but from a deeply personal, introspective lens. This isn’t just about how we define friendship with others... it's about how we’ve defined it with ourselves.

From the Aramaic root meaning “study partnership” to Proverbs 17:17—“A friend loves at all times”—this episode pushes past the surface and into what true, sustainable friendship actually looks like.

🧠 What You’ll Take From This Episode:

  • Why many friendships are transactional, not transformational

  • What a work friend really is—and why the word friend may not apply

  • How your lack of self-friendship could be blocking you from building healthy relationships

  • The difference between being familiar with someone and being a true friend

  • Why we assign the title “friend” too quickly—without evidence to back it up

📚 We expand on:

  • Greek, Hebrew, Aramaic, and Old English roots of the word “friend”

  • How corporate friendships are often seasonal and conditional

  • The ten types of friendships—and why understanding them matters

  • A raw discussion on being loyal to yourself first before demanding it from others

💥 Notable Moments Include:

  • The corporate “friend” story that left Oliver questioning if connection was ever real

  • Luvon’s transparent reflection: “I don’t even know if I’ve ever really been my own friend.”

  • The restaurant analogy that reframes friendship as service and preparation

  • A tough question: Can friendship be one-sided—and if so, for how long?
